Esempio n. 1
0
        private static void DeliverOrdersAndAssert(IDroneService droneService,
                                                   uint droneId, IEnumerable <string> commandList, IEnumerable <string> expectedList)
        {
            var result = droneService.DeliverOrders(droneId, commandList);

            Assert.NotNull(result);
            Assert.Equal(expectedList, result.ToList());
        }
Esempio n. 2
0
        private static void DeliverOrdersForFile(IDroneService dS, FileInfo fI)
        {
            var output = dS.DeliverOrders(GetDroneIdFromFileName(fI.Name), File.ReadAllLines(fI.FullName));

            File.WriteAllLines(fI.FullName.Replace(fI.Name, fI.Name.Replace("in", "out")), output);
        }